this happens here and there on all our PDIs... there's nothing you can do about it.
You can check the status of your PDI here: https://developer.servicenow.com/dev.do#!/manage-instance
In my case, when I get 502 error and check the status it says it's refreshing and this usually disappears after a few minutes of waiting.
